Multiple Waters Now Producing

For much of the early part of the season I was fishing one place and catching carp in that one spot.  However, in the last week or so, I have been roaming around sampling different waters around the northern part of the state and catching in multiple spots. The fact that I am finding fish in many different locations tells me that the fish are getting more and more active.
I noticed that in the last few days the fish are also more aggressively taking the bait.  Unlike the slow takes and taps back in early to mid March, the fish now are screaming off on the hit, a sure sign that their activity level is on the increase. So, April is here, the weather is warming and things are looking up.  It should continue to get better.
As for baits, I am having my best success using a kernel of unflavored sweet corn and a kernel of pineapple flavored Pescaviva on a #8 hair rigged hook. See the the good size common at the right that was taken on that bait combination today.  More and more I am also adding a method ball to my bait set up.
